A.
The purpose of this Division 5 is to establish reasonable standards to ensure that, pursuant to the City's General Plan, all necessary transportation demand and trip reduction measures are completed, constructed and adequately provided for prior to the issuance of building permits for certain new buildings and structures and prior to their use and occupancy.
B.
The provisions of this Division 5 shall not apply to existing buildings or structures, if such buildings or structures comply with all other applicable requirements of this Chapter.
C.
The provisions of this Division 5 shall apply to all new buildings or structures to be constructed, and the expansion or addition to an existing building or structure. The alteration or interior modification to an existing building or structure shall be considered an expansion if in the determination of the Director, there is a change in occupancy or usage of the building or structure which would require a significant increase in the number of offstreet automobile parking spaces for the primary or intended use. Any expansion, addition or intensification of use which is subject to the provisions of this Division shall be required to provide only the transportation demand and trip reduction measures needed to serve the expansion, addition or intensification of the use.
